متن کاملNonlinear almost disturbance decoupling
The L2-gain almost disturbance decoupling problem for SISO nonlinear systems is formulated. Sufficient conditions are identified for the existence of a parametrized state feedback controller such that the Le-gain from disturbances to output can be made arbitrarily small by increasing its gain.
